Child-resistant peelable and peel/push versions of blister foils meet U.S. CPSC protocols. In addition to excellent mechanical-resistance, both formats provide a total barrier to moisture, air and light, helping to extend product shelf life. The peelable foil requires a two-step action to access the product, while the peel/push format calls for three steps. In the peelable version, one blister cavity is separated from the package by tearing it at the perforation, then peeling off the paper/PET aluminum-laminate at the tab. For the peel/push version, the paper/PET laminate is peeled off at the tab, with the aluminum remaining on the blister.
